谷歌云代理商:谷歌云CloudSQL如何支持高并發(fā)應用?
一、谷歌云CloudSQL的核心優(yōu)勢
谷歌云CloudSQL作為一款全托管的數(shù)據(jù)庫服務,專為云原生應用設計,其核心優(yōu)勢在于自動化運維、高可用架構(gòu)和與谷歌云生態(tài)的無縫集成。通過內(nèi)置的擴展能力、智能緩存和全球分布式部署選項,CloudSQL能夠有效應對高并發(fā)場景下的性能挑戰(zhàn)。
1.1 全托管服務降低運維復雜度
CloudSQL自動處理數(shù)據(jù)庫的補丁更新、備份恢復和故障轉(zhuǎn)移,使開發(fā)團隊能夠?qū)W⒂跇I(yè)務邏輯而非基礎設施維護。這種托管模式尤其適合需要快速迭代的高并發(fā)應用場景。
1.2 與谷歌云原生服務深度集成
通過與Compute Engine、Kubernetes Engine、BigQuery等服務的原生集成,CloudSQL可實現(xiàn)數(shù)據(jù)流水線的自動化構(gòu)建,顯著提升高并發(fā)場景下的數(shù)據(jù)處理效率。
二、高并發(fā)支持的五大技術(shù)實現(xiàn)
2.1 自動垂直擴展能力
CloudSQL支持在數(shù)秒內(nèi)完成cpu和內(nèi)存資源的動態(tài)調(diào)整:
- 基于負載預測的自動擴容機制
- 支持最高416 vCPU和30TB內(nèi)存的實例規(guī)格
- 零停機時間的配置變更
2.2 讀寫分離架構(gòu)
通過內(nèi)置的讀副本功能:
- 最多支持15個跨區(qū)域讀副本
- 自動負載均衡查詢請求
- 亞秒級的副本同步延遲

2.3 連接池優(yōu)化
CloudSQL提供:
- 內(nèi)置連接池管理(如PgBouncer for PostgreSQL)
- 支持數(shù)萬個并發(fā)連接
- 智能連接復用技術(shù)降低創(chuàng)建開銷
2.4 智能緩存層
利用內(nèi)存優(yōu)化技術(shù):
- 查詢結(jié)果緩存(Query Insights)
- 自適應緩沖池調(diào)整
- 熱點數(shù)據(jù)自動識別
2.5 全球低延遲部署
借助谷歌全球網(wǎng)絡:
- 跨35個區(qū)域的多活部署
- 私有全球骨干網(wǎng)保障傳輸質(zhì)量
- 智能路由選擇最近副本
三、典型高并發(fā)場景實踐
3.1 電商大促場景
某全球電商平臺通過CloudSQL實現(xiàn):
- 黑五期間處理峰值QPS超過50萬
- 自動擴展到32vCPU/256GB內(nèi)存配置
- 利用區(qū)域副本實現(xiàn)亞洲/歐美流量分流
3.2 游戲賽季更新
某MMORPG游戲采用CloudSQL后:
- 賽季更新時并發(fā)玩家數(shù)突破200萬
- 通過連接池管理維持10萬+活躍連接
- 利用內(nèi)存優(yōu)化使道具交易延遲<20ms
四、與傳統(tǒng)方案的對比優(yōu)勢
| 比較維度 | 自建MySQL集群 | CloudSQL解決方案 |
|---|---|---|
| 擴展響應時間 | 數(shù)小時至數(shù)天 | 分鐘級 |
| 峰值連接數(shù) | 通常受限至數(shù)千 | 理論無上限 |
| 全球延遲 | 依賴第三方cdn | 原生多區(qū)域部署 |
五、實施建議
- 容量規(guī)劃:基于歷史數(shù)據(jù)設置自動擴展閾值
- 架構(gòu)設計:采用微服務+分庫分表降低單點壓力
- 監(jiān)控體系:配置Cloud MonitORIng的定制化告警
- 成本優(yōu)化:利用承諾使用折扣降低長期運行成本
總結(jié)
谷歌云CloudSQL通過其全托管架構(gòu)、智能擴展機制和全球分布式部署,為高并發(fā)應用提供了企業(yè)級的數(shù)據(jù)庫解決方案。從自動垂直擴展到讀寫分離,從連接池優(yōu)化到智能緩存,CloudSQL的多層次技術(shù)架構(gòu)能夠有效應對百萬級并發(fā)的挑戰(zhàn)。對于尋求穩(wěn)定、可擴展且免運維的數(shù)據(jù)庫服務的企業(yè)而言,通過谷歌云代理商部署CloudSQL不僅能獲得專業(yè)技術(shù)支持,還能充分利用谷歌全球基礎設施的優(yōu)勢,實現(xiàn)業(yè)務快速增長期的平穩(wěn)過渡。

kf@jusoucn.com
4008-020-360


4008-020-360
